The Buffalo Bills were the first AFC team to get to 4-0 on and after some help later in the day, they are the AFC’s lone unbeaten team after four weeks.

Monday night solidified the picture, but nothing of substance was going to change with the outcome of the New York Jets and Miami Dolphins not the Denver Broncos vs Cincinnati Bengals.

The Kansas City Chiefs and Baltimore Ravens played late Sunday. Baltimore lost to Kansas City and they are reeling with multiple injuries confirmed, while the Chiefs evened their record at 2-2.

Three teams entered 3-0, but both of the other two teams lost in Week 4. The surprising New York Giants jumped out to an early lead, holding off the Los Angeles Chargers. The Indianapolis Colts lost to the Los Angeles Rams.
